92 BRIDGEWATER,  

[Transcribed by Dale H. Cook]

   455.   Mr. Jeremiah Washburn, died 5 April, 1810, in his 72 year.

   456.   Kezia, wife of Jeremiah Washburn, died Nov. 6, 1826, æt. 81.

   457.   In memory of Abigail Mitchell, who died June 4, 1839, æt. 84.

   458.   In memory of Mr. William Hudson, who died Decem. 16, 1796, in his 88 year.   (Lived near Elbridge Keith's).

   459.   Memento Mori.   In memory of Mrs. Sarah Hudson, wife of Mr. William Hudson, who died Augst ye 10th, 1789, aged 77 years, 6 months and 6 days.
                       Old age with all its dismal train,
                       Invades your golden years;
                       With sighs and groans, and raging pains,
                       And death that never spares.

   460.   In memory of Ruth, daughtr of Mr. Eliab Washburn and Mrs. Anne, his wife; she died Decr ye 28th, 1785, in ye 3d year of her age.

   461.   In memory of Lucy, daughtt of Mr. Eliab Washburn and Mrs. Anne, his wife; she died August ye 8th, 1765, in her 15th month.

   462.   Erected in memory of Marshal, son of Mr. Eliab Washburn and Mrs. Anne, his wife, was born March ye 15th, 1763, and died with the small-pox, April ye 12th, 1778, in ye 16th year of his age.

   463.   Josiah Mehurin, 1811.

   464.   Jonathan, son of Mr. Isaac Keith and Mrs. Abigail, his wife, died Sept. ye 19th, 1775, in ye 4th year of his age.

   465.   In memory of Mrs, Abthiah Chandler, wife of Mr. Jonathan Chandler, who died May 27th, 1792, in the 86th year of her age.

   466.   In memory of Mr. Jonathan Chandler, who died Feb. 4, 1775, in ye 76th year of his age.   (Lived on the old Crooker place).

   467.   In memory of Mrs. Abigail Chandler, wife of Mr. Jonathan Chandler, who deced June ye 13th, 1743, in 41st year of her age.

   468.   Elias Dunbar, died May 16, 1824, aged 51 years.

   469.   Roxellana, widow of Elias Dunbar, died Nov. 29, 1841, aged 67 years.

   470.   Here lies buried Capt. Solomon Leonard, who died May 29, 1761, in ye 69th year of his age.   (He and his son, Capt. Solomon, both lived fifteen rods east of Wm. S. Alden).

   471.   In memory of Mr. Ezra Edson, died Oct. 4, 1828, æt. 33.
                       He answer'd not, but gave one look,
                       Then closed his eyes, and gasping shook,
                       And bowed his aching head;
                       My heart was pierced with that last glance,
                       I saw his fading countenance;
                       I wept, but he was dead.

   472.   Joanna, daught. of Ezra and Eliza Edson, died Apl. 26, 1821, æt. 13 mos.

   473.   Ephraim F., son of Theophilus and Betsey Wentworth, died 3 April, 1821, æt. 2 years.
